Pest Control Consultants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Pest Control Consultants in the United States is $38.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$79,201. Salaries at Pest Control Consultants typically range from $33 to $43 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About PEST CONTROL CONSULTANTS
Pest Control & Exterminator Services for Northern Illinois. PCC is a family owned and operated company with a combined 50 years of experience and three generations of trusted service. Pest Control Consultants protects your home, business, and health integrating perimeter defense and integrated pest management services providing positive pest control solutions customized to fit the needs and budget

What Is the Cost of Living Near Aurora?

Understanding the cost of living near Aurora is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Pest Control Consultants.
Aurora's Cost of Living Index is approximately 96.7 (3.3% less expensive than US average; 3.0% more than IL average). Large Chicago suburb, more affordable housing than closer-in suburbs. Pace bus, Metra r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Pest Control Consultants,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,200 - $1,700+ A significant portion of Pest Control Consultants sal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ation Pace/Metra (varies by zone)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$400 - $590 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,530 - $3,880+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
